[0002] The present application relates to the field of automobile power transmission technology, in particular to a power system and an automobile. BACKGROUND
[0003] An automobile is a kind of transportation tool, which carries users or goods by generating power, so as to make them move.
[0004] The power system of an automobile generally includes a power source and a gearbox. The power source can generate driving force, and the gearbox adjusts the torque of the driving force and outputs it to the wheels, so as to adapt to the working conditions of the automobile.
[0005] In the related art, the power system occupies a large space of the automobile, and it is difficult to arrange on the automobile.

[0037] In the related art, the width of the power system is mainly affected by the gearbox. The gearbox is generally arranged on the shaft, and different gears are arranged on the shaft to form a transmission with the power source and the wheels to adjust the torque. Since a certain gap is required between the gears, the shaft is relatively long, and the shaft generally extends along the width direction of the vehicle frame, so that the power system occupies a large space in the width direction of the vehicle frame.
[0038] The present application shortens the overall width by splitting the gearbox into a first transmission mechanism 1, an intermediate transmission mechanism 2, and a second transmission mechanism 3, and arranging the three mechanisms along the length direction of the vehicle, thereby reducing the space occupation of the vehicle.

[0047] In some embodiments of the present application, as shown in FIG. 4, the first clutch unit 14 includes a first inner hub 141, a second inner hub 142, and a first outer hub 143. The first inner hub 141 and the second inner hub 142 are both sleeved on the input shaft 11. The first inner hub 141 is fixedly connected with the first input gear 12, and the second inner hub 142 is fixedly connected with the second input gear 13. The first outer hub 143 is fixedly connected with the other end of the input shaft 11. The first inner hub 141 and the second inner hub 142 can abut against the first outer hub 143.
[0048] It can be understood that when the first inner hub 141 abuts against the first outer hub 143, the input shaft 11 can drive the first input gear 12 to rotate, so that the power transmission can be realized. Correspondingly, when the second inner hub 142 abuts against the first outer hub 143, the input shaft 11 can drive the second input gear 13 to rotate, so that the power transmission can be realized.
[0049] In the embodiments of the present application, the first inner hub 141 can be fixedly connected with the first input gear 12 by welding or the like.
[0050] In the embodiments of the present application, the second inner hub 142 can be fixedly connected with the second input gear 13 by welding or the like.
[0051] In the embodiments of the present application, as shown in FIG. 4, the first outer hub 143 and the first inner hub 141 can surround a first cavity 140 that can be filled with liquid. By filling the first cavity 140 with liquid, the volume of the first cavity 140 can be expanded, and the first outer hub 143 and the first inner hub 141 can be abutted. By removing the liquid in the first cavity 140, the first outer hub 143 and the first inner hub 141 can be separated. The first inner hub 141 can move relative to the first outer hub 143, so as to expand the volume of the first cavity 140. The first outer hub 143 and the first inner hub 141 are also connected by a first spring 144. After the liquid is removed, the first spring 144 can drive the first inner hub 141 to reset, so that the first cavity 140 returns to the original state.
[0052] In the embodiment of the present application, a plurality of friction plates can be arranged between the first inner hub 141 and the first outer hub 143. The friction plates can be driven by the first inner hub 141 to contact the first outer hub 143, so as to generate friction force and hinder the relative rotation between the first inner hub 141 and the first outer hub 143.

[0067] In some embodiments of the present application, the number of teeth of the first input gear 12 is greater than the number of teeth of the first intermediate gear 21, and the number of teeth of the second input gear 13 is less than the number of teeth of the third intermediate gear 23.
[0068] It can be understood that the number of teeth of the first input gear 12 is more than the number of teeth of the first intermediate gear 21, which is conducive to the intermediate transmission mechanism 2 to obtain a higher rotating speed than the input shaft 11, and the number of teeth of the second input gear 13 is less than the number of teeth of the third intermediate gear 23, which is conducive to the intermediate transmission mechanism 2 to obtain a greater torque than the input shaft 11. By inputting power with a significant difference in size to the intermediate transmission mechanism 2, the power system of the present application is conducive to driving in the high-efficiency range under different road conditions.

[0070] In the embodiments of the present application, the transmission path of the power system includes:
[0071] 1. The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the first outer hub 143, the first input gear 12, and the first intermediate gear 21 in sequence to reach the first output gear 31.
[0072] 2. The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the first outer hub 143, the first input gear 12, the second clutch unit 25, and the second intermediate gear 22 in sequence to reach the second output gear 32.
[0073] 3. The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the first outer hub 143, the first input gear 12, the first intermediate gear 21, and the third intermediate gear 23 in sequence to reach the third output gear 33.
[0074] 4. The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the second outer hub, the second input gear 13, and the third intermediate gear 23 in sequence to reach the third output gear 33.
[0075] 5. The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the second outer hub, the second input gear 13, the second clutch unit 25, and the second intermediate gear 22 in sequence to reach the second output gear 32.
[0076] 6、The second motor 5 works, and the power passes through the input shaft 11, the second outer hub, the second input gear 13, the first intermediate gear 21 and the first intermediate gear 21 in sequence to reach the first output gear 31.
[0077] 7、The engine 6 works, and the power passes through the second clutch unit 25 and the first intermediate gear 21 in sequence to reach the first output gear 31.
[0078] 8、The engine 6 works, and the power passes through the second clutch unit 25 and the second intermediate gear 22 in sequence to reach the second output gear 32.
[0079] 9、The engine 6 works, and the power passes through the second clutch unit 25 and the third intermediate gear 23 in sequence to reach the third output gear 33.
